Best Cloud Infrastructure Automation Software

Cloud infrastructure automation technology is used to provision servers and computer data centers through metadata files, as opposed to physical configuration. The concept in practice can also be referred to implementing "infrastructure as code" or performing continuous configuration automation. Developers will create templated infrastructure to run their application code, review code, and integrate it. These templates can then be reused and generated automatically, minimizing a developer’s need to reconfigure infrastructure.

Companies use cloud infrastructure automation technology in DevOps practices to reuse preconfigured infrastructure and ensure configuration visibility at all times. These tools can save developers time in configuring infrastructure as well as reduce downtime.

These tools have a strong tie to the continuous devlivery processs. A number DevOps-focused configuration management software tools will have the ability to automate cloud infrastructure, but that capability is not inherent to all configuration management tools.

To qualify for inclusion in the Cloud Infrastructure Automation category, a product must:

  • Facilitate the definition and configuration of cloud infrastructure
  • Allow the recreation of that infrastructure state in a templated form
  • Automate the enforcement of the infrastructure definitions
  • Integrate with other DevOps tools for complete continuous delivery
G2 Crowd Grid® for Cloud Infrastructure Automation
Leaders
High Performers
Contenders
Niche
Momentum Leaders
Momentum Score
Market Presence
Satisfaction
Filters
Features
Administration
Automation
IT Management
Star Rating

Cloud Infrastructure Automation reviews by real, verified users. Find unbiased ratings on user satisfaction, features, and price based on the most reviews available anywhere.

Compare Cloud Infrastructure Automation Software
Results: 15
    G2 Crowd takes pride in showing unbiased ratings on user satisfaction. G2 Crowd does not allow for paid placement in any of our ratings.
    Sort By:

    AWS CloudFormation allows you to use a simple text file to model and provision, in an automated and secure manner, all the resources needed for your applications across all regions and accounts.

    Ansible is a simple way to automate apps and infrastructure. Application Deployment + Configuration Management + Continuous Delivery.

    Azure Automation delivers a cloud-based automation and configuration service that provides consistent management across your Azure and non-Azure environments. It consists of process automation, update management, and configuration features.

    Puppet Enterprise helps you know what's in your infrastructure, and how it's configured across all the physical components of your data center; your virtualized and cloud infrastructure; and everything you're running in containers. Puppet automatically keeps everything in its desired state, enforcing consistency and keeping you compliant, while giving you complete control to make changes as your business needs evolve. Only Puppet includes desired state conflict detection and situational awareness, and comes with over 5,000 prebuilt supported, approved and community-contributed modules.

    Hashicorp Terraform is a tool that collaborate on infrastructure changes to reduce errors and simplify recovery.

    Chef turns infrastructure into code. With Chef, you can automate how you build, deploy, and manage your infrastructure. Your infrastructure becomes as versionable, testable, and repeatable as application code.

    Juju solutions for big data. Build your environment in minutes. Reduce, analyse, index, visualise, repeat

    SaltStack event-driven automation software helps IT organizations manage and secure cloud infrastructure at massive scale while automating efficient orchestration of enterprise DevOps workflows.

    Azure Resource Manager enables you to work with the resources in your solution as a group and allows you to deploy, update, or delete all the resources for your solution in a single, coordinated operation.

    IBM Cloud Schematics enables developers, architects, and DevOps teams to use Infrastructure as Code to create, share, discover, and use cloud resources in a way that is automated, repeatable, orderly, and secure.

    CenturyLink® Cloud Application Manager is a cloud-agnostic application and infrastructure management platform with integrated Managed Services delivered anywhere via automation. The centraized platform enables IT organizations to optimize infrastructure and costs for anticipated business requirements by efficiently managing workloads across any infrastructure environment.

    CFEngine is a configuration management and automation framework that lets you securely manage your mission critical IT infrastructure.

    Otter helps you provision and configure your servers automatically, without ever needing to log-in to a command prompt. You can define reusable sets of configurations called roles, and then scale your infrastructure by simply assigning these roles to any number of servers. Otter continuously monitors your servers for configuration changes, and reports when there's configuration drift. You can set servers to automatically remediate drift, or schedule remediation and other configuration changes as needed.

    RexOps - Configuration-, Deployment and Lifecycle Management